China's UN ambassador Fu Cong told the Security Council at an open emergency meeting on Gaza's humanitarian situation on the 18th (local time) that Beijing seeks a durable, genuine ceasefire in Gaza. He said recent Middle East tensions have eased and urged preserving that momentum to help resolve other regional hotspots. Fu noted the October Gaza ceasefire agreement but said Israel is continuing to expand military occupation, a development China regards with serious concern. China said force cannot secure lasting peace and called on the parties, especially Israel, to fully comply with the ceasefire and stop actions that violate it. Countries with significant influence over the parties should take more active steps to secure a lasting ceasefire, he added.
